About L.F. (Luis) Perez, MD PhD

Introduction

Luis Fernando Perez is a rheumatologist and postdoctoral researcher at Erasmus MC, Rotterdam. His work focuses on the intersection of rheumatology and reproductive health, exploring how chronic inflammatory diseases affect fertility, pregnancy, and long-term outcomes. He combines clinical expertise with translational and epidemiological research to generate patient-centered solutions.
His long-term goal is to establish reproductive rheumatology as a recognized field, integrating women’s and men’s health, hormonal health, and life-course approaches into RMD care.

Field(s) of expertise

Luis Fernando studies how immune-mediated rheumatic diseases interact with reproductive health across the life course. His research ranges from translational biomarker studies (e.g., semen quality, hormonal dysregulation, multi-omics) to clinical and registry-based investigations of pregnancy outcomes, contraception, family planning, and menopause in RMDs. He collaborates internationally to translate scientific findings into patient-centered counselling, guidelines, and interventions.
